Bile acids are hydroxylated steroids, synthesized in the liver from cholesterol. Peroxisomal enzymes assist in the hepatic biosynthesis of BAs. Bile acids are normally conjugated in the liver to the amino acids, Gly and Tau, or sulfate.

How are bile acids synthesized?

Bile acids are synthesized from cholesterol in the liver through two pathways: the classic pathway and the alternative pathway. In human liver, bile acid synthesis mainly produces two primary bile acids, cholic acid (CA), and chenodeoxycholic acid (CDCA). Key regulatory enzymes in both pathways are indicated.

Are bile acids synthesized in the liver?

The liver synthesizes about 0.5 g of bile acids per day (80–90 kg body weight) (Fig. 1). Bile acids are secreted into canaliculi by active transport to form bile. Bile acids are stored in the gallbladder and are released after meal intake into the intestinal tract via the common bile ducts.

How does the liver synthesize bile?

Bile acid synthesis occurs in liver cells, which synthesize primary bile acids (cholic acid and chenodeoxycholic acid in humans) via cytochrome P450-mediated oxidation of cholesterol in a multi-step process.

What is bile synthesis?

Bile salts are 24 carbon water soluble products of cholesterol metabolism. Two primary bile salts are synthesized in mammalian liver: cholic acid, a trihydroxylated bile salt, and chenodeoxycholic acid (CDCA), a dihydroxy bile salt. Each can be conjugated at the side chain with either taurine or glycine.

Where do hepatocytes synthesize the primary bile acids from?

Bile acids are synthesized from cholesterol in the liver. A total of 17 enzymes located in the cytosol, endoplasmic reticulum, mitochondria, and peroxisomes of hepatocytes are involved in bile acid synthesis.
